SAINTS made it three pre-season wins from three with two victories against non-league opposition this afternoon.
Head coach Jan Poortvliet split his pool of players in half and sent one team to Basingstoke Town and the second to Winchester City.
And both secured comfortable victories, following on from the 4-0 win at Farnborough in Saints' pre-season opener on Tuesday night.
David McGoldrick inspired a Saints XI to a 5-2 victory at Basingstoke with a hat-trick.
Adam Lallana and Bradley Wright-Phillips also found the net.
While in the second game Michael Svensson made his long-awaited return to action in a Saints shirt after almost three years out.
The popular Swede came through 45 minutes unscathed as as Saints ran out 5-0 winners at Winchester.
Stern John, Oscar Gobern, Jason Euell (pen), Joseph Mills and Jamie White scored for Saints at The Denplan City Ground.
